Lahore, July 6 (ANI): Pakistan's Sports Minister Aftab Shah Jillani does not foresee a restoration of sporting ties with India in the near future.
"I don't think it is possible to restore bilateral sporting ties with India at this stage and in these existing circumstances," Jillani told reporters in Karachi.
He said the government level ties between the two countries determined the sporting ties.
"As soon as conditions improve and official contacts are made the sports ministry will seek advice from the foreign ministry," the Daily Times quoted him, as saying.
The Pakistan foreign office didn't allow Pakistan cricketers to go and play in the Indian Premier League (IPL) this year due to the tense relations with India following the Mumbai attacks in November last year. (ANI)
